Expenses of Registration by the Company. NGSG shall bear all expenses incurred in connection with each registration, qualification or compliance pursuant to this Section 3.3, including, without limitation, all registration, filing and qualification fees, printing expenses, audit fees, fees and disbursements of counsel for NGSG and counsel for the underwriters, if any (unless any such underwriter pays such counsel fees) and reasonable fees and disbursements of one special counsel for Sellers (but excluding underwriter’s commissions, fees and expenses allocable to the Restricted Securities of Sellers and fees of independent accountants, if any, for Sellers, which commissions, fees and expenses and fees of accountants shall be borne pro rata (by share) by Sellers and any other offeror employing such accountants in such requested registration).
